Smart Zambia: Enhancing Digital Transformation in the Public Sector
Introduction
In the era of rapid technological advancements, governments worldwide are embracing the power of digital transformation to enhance efficiency, transparency, and service delivery. Smart Zambia is a pioneering program in this domain, transforming the public sector of Zambia through strategic initiatives and innovative solutions.
Key Pillars of Smart Zambia
1. Smart Infrastructure
Smart Zambia lays a solid foundation by establishing modern and reliable infrastructure. This includes high-speed internet connectivity, data centers, and e-government platforms, enabling seamless communication and data management within the public sector.
2. Smart Applications
Smart Zambia develops and deploys innovative applications to streamline government processes. These applications cover a wide range of areas, including e-procurement, financial management, and citizen engagement, enhancing transparency and efficiency.
3. Smart Data
Data is crucial for informed decision-making and policy formulation. Smart Zambia has established data centers and implemented data analytics tools to collect, analyze, and utilize data effectively, leading to evidence-based planning and improved service delivery.
4. Smart Services
Smart Zambia focuses on delivering citizen-centric services through digital platforms. These services include online tax filing, passport renewals, and access to health information, empowering citizens and improving their interactions with the government.
5. Smart Skills
Digital transformation requires a skilled workforce. Smart Zambia invests in training and capacity building programs to equip government employees with the necessary technical and analytical skills to drive the transformation process.

Challenges and Future Prospects
While Smart Zambia has achieved significant progress, it faces challenges such as digital literacy gaps and ensuring sustainable financing. However, the government's commitment to digital transformation remains strong, with plans to expand the program's scope and impact in the future.
